I believe there to be a power gain with spacers. I felt a difference in my butt dyno after I installed mine and reset my ECU. took it for a spirited run and low end power was a little better and overall it pulled slightly harder(not too much). I bet it is close to the power gain of a CAI. CAI's seem like they give you more power because of the kick-ass sound they give off, but I doubt it is much more at all. Best bang for the buck IMO are Stone SS headers(300.00 brand new) I have had mine for a year and no leaks, minimum resonance(I believe due to the cat bolts rusting up bad). They still look great and show no signs of wear. Next is UR crank pulley, then CAI and spacers, also I will be getting the Hyper Voltage MR kit soon to paid with my 4ga grounding kit I made in hopes to extract a little more power out of my car and keep all the electronic equipment working at its peak.
